What is a task oriented job?

A task-oriented job focuses on completing specific tasks efficiently and effectively, often following a structured process or set of instructions. Employees in these roles prioritize productivity, deadlines, and achieving measurable outcomes. Task-oriented jobs are common in industries like manufacturing, data entry, customer service, and project-based work. These roles require strong organizational skills, attention to detail, and the ability to work independently or as part of a team. Success in a task-oriented job is typically measured by output, accuracy, and adherence to deadlines.

Position Summary


Farrelli’s servers are responsible for taking orders and serving food and beverages to guests. They play an important role in guest satisfaction as they are also responsible for checking on customers to ensure that they are enjoying their meals and take action to correct any problems. Farrelli’s servers are not merely order takers, but experience makers! They look for opportunities to connect and create experiences that keep guests coming back.


Essential Duties and Responsibilities


The essential functions include, but are not limited to the following:

  • Greeting and serving customers.
  • Taking orders, ringing in on computer handheld accurately and efficiently and delivering correct items.
  • Providing detailed information on menus by maintaining complete knowledge of restaurant’s food and beverage preparation.
  • Interacting with guests in a friendly and efficient manner; ensure guests’ complete satisfaction by exceeding their expectations.
  • Accepting different types of payment, making correct change and providing guests with a receipt.
  • Check identification of guests who are consuming alcoholic beverages; refuse alcohol service to guests who are not of legal age.
  • Observe the behavior of guests who have consumed alcoholic beverages.
  • Clear and reset tables.
  • Maintain specific side-work and ensure the total cleanliness and smooth operation of the restaurant. Servers are responsible for the cleanliness of the restaurant.
  • Report to work in a neat and clean uniform; maintain well-groomed hair and personal hygiene as established by company policy.
  • Perform other duties as directed.
Requirements:

Minimum Qualifications (Knowledge, Skills, and Abilities)

  • State alcohol server license and food handler’s card required.
  • Basic mathematical skills: ability to make change.
  • Basic reading, writing and computer skills.
  • Excellent communication skills.
  • Multi-task oriented.
  • Knowledge of workplace safety procedures.
  • Must be able to suggestively sell food and beverage items.
  • Must have reasonable availability keeping in mind that most of the restaurant business is on nights and weekends.

Physical Demands and Work Environment


The physical demands described here are representative of those that must be met by an employee to successfully perform the essential functions of this position. Reasonable accommodation may be made to enable individuals with disabilities to perform the functions.


While performing the functions of this job, a team member must walk, stand, or remain stationary during entire the shift. Team members must be able to continuously reach, bend, lift, carry, stoop, and wipe with the potential for slipping or tripping. Team members must frequently wash their hands and lift and/or move up to 35 pounds.
